Real Time Transmission

When you are sending a fax, the MFC will
scan the documents into the memory before
sending. Then, as soon as the phone line is
free, the MFC will start dialing and sending.

If the memory is full, the MFC will send the
document in real time (even if
Real Time TX

is set to Off).

Sometimes, you may want to send an
important document immediately, without
waiting for memory transmission. You can set
Real Time TX

to On for all documents or

Next Fax:On

or Next Fax:Off for the

next fax only.

1

If it is not illuminated in green, press

(Fax).

2

Press Menu/Set, 2, 2, 5.

3

To change the setting, press

▲ or ▼ to

select On, Next Fax:On,
Next Fax:Off

or Off.

Press Menu/Set.

Note

In Real Time Transmission, the automatic
redial feature does not work when using the
scanner glass.

Broadcasting

Broadcasting is when the same fax message
is automatically sent to more than one fax
number. You can include Groups,
One-Touch, Speed-Dial numbers and up to
50 manually dialed numbers in the same
broadcast.

Press Menu/Set between each of the
numbers. Use Search/Speed Dial to help
you choose the numbers easily. (To set up
Group dial numbers, see Setting up Groups
for Broadcasting
on page 5-3.
)

After the broadcast is finished, a Broadcast
Report will be printed to let you know the
results.

1

If it is not illuminated in green, press

(Fax).

2

Load your document.

3

Enter a number using One-Touch,
Speed-Dial, a Group number, Search or
manual dialing using the dial pad.

Press Menu/Set.

4

After you have entered all the fax
numbers, press Start.
